This position will involve developing new commercial opportunities and forming new partnerships using a consultative sales approach. The role will be responsible for proactively developing and implementing a sales strategy by creating and sustaining strategic relationships/alliances with Strategic Accounts. This position is responsible for customer relationship development and conducting sales calls leading to contract. This position is a business building opportunity, and the successful candidate should be excited and eager to grow a business. The Strategic Business Development Director represents TRIMEDX and acts as a primary customer point of contact to our prospective customers. This role will provide on-going feedback to management, product teams, and marketing. This position models the TRIMEDX Core Values and develops a work culture of high performance, innovation, and entrepreneurship. Candidates must reside in the Eastern or Central time zones with close proximity to a major airport.

Key Responsibilities

  • Define target markets, build strategic market penetration plans and create account plans for targets
  • Utilize marketing campaigns, tradeshow contacts, and call plans to develop relationships with chief officers and appropriate department heads. Research market trends and critical information for respective territory.
  • Develop and maintain a high level of customer satisfaction through consistent high quality interactions with customer management.
  • Build long term strategic alliance with portfolio of accounts to continue to add value, and promote service offerings to identify and escalate commercial service.
  • Build wide and effective network of contacts inside and outside the organization.
  • Utilize sales process to define customer needs, forecast sales, and define financial consequences as the basis for pursuing opportunities
  • Create opportunity qualification documentation
  • Demonstrate sales cycle control
  • Collaborate and drive the creation of solution-based proposals
  • Schedule and deliver proposals
  • Make presentations and undertake public speaking with skill and confidence
  • Utilize closing and negotiating techniques
  • Respond quickly to the needs of an external buying committee
  • Coordinate responsibilities, resources, project objectives, and performance
  • Provide leadership, coaching, and resources to inspire strong customer service, technical expertise, teamwork, and problem-solving skills
  • Provide leadership and role modeling through community involvement and a commitment to living out the company's core values
  • Develop job knowledge and expertise through continual professional development
  • Share expertise and knowledge with others
  • All other duties as assigned.

Requirements

  • 10 years of business experience
  • 5+ years of business development or account management experience
  • Ability to develop and manage robust pipeline; control sales cycle
  • Notable achievements in creating opportunities and closing significant revenue generating sales
  • Proven business development and project planning skills
  • Outstanding influencing, interpersonal and networking skills to drive collaborative culture at all levels
  • High level presentation skills; able to present ideas to customers in a way that produces understanding and impact
  • Experience closing large, complex, strategic deals
  • Strong written, verbal, and presentational skills required
  • Strong customer focus
  • Ability to travel 20%, or as needed/up to 50%, travel both local and overnight 2-3 times per month.
  • Bachelors degree in business, healthcare management, business, or a related field or equivalent experience required
  • MBA preferred

Nice to Have

  • Knowledge of Clinical Engineering & Medical Device management is preferred
